Transaction a72c2a111634cc4d2da6dadf331b4ae175d79a9896be9e562af90e989bad9bc6

3 Input
2 Outputs
  • a72c2a111634cc4d2da6dadf331b4ae175d79a9896be9e562af90e989bad9bc6:0
  • value  374756
    address  3MVFE74qCgQNwrbProwzLXCKj6uAxiWCtL
  • a72c2a111634cc4d2da6dadf331b4ae175d79a9896be9e562af90e989bad9bc6:1
  • value  15550619
    address  3QiETomgUhPu573ZvhXbdofq7y5ocNS1ie